The Earle C. Clements Job Corps Center is soliciting certified K-9 detection services to maintain a safe and drug-free environment across its 500-acre Kentucky campus. The contractor will be responsible for conducting random, unannounced inspections of 78 buildings, including dormitories, offices, classrooms, vehicles, and lockers, to detect prohibited substances and contraband. Key duties include determining canine alerts, assisting in investigations, bagging and tagging evidence, and performing presumptive field testing. All findings must be documented in written reports and verified according to the Center's Standard Operating Procedures and Policy and Requirements Handbook. This solicitation, identified as k-9-services, is open to various small business set-asides, including SDB, WOSB, HUBZone, and SDVOSB entities under NAICS code 541990. The response deadline is September 1, 2026. Awardees must adhere to extensive Federal Acquisition Regulation clauses, including strict security requirements, personal identity verification, and labor standards such as the Service Contract Act. Mandatory insurance coverages include General Liability with a 3 million dollar aggregate limit, Worker's Compensation with at least 500 thousand dollars in employer's liability, and applicable Automobile and Professional Liability insurance. Payment is contingent upon the submission of complete invoices for services rendered and accepted by the government or MTC.
